When I try to import the Debian package I built with make-googleearth-package, reprepro reports an error: $ reprepro includedeb unstable googleearth_4.0.1660-1_i386.deb Could not find a control.tar.gz file within 'googleearth_4.0.1660-1_i386.deb'! There have been errors! But the package is in good shape and I installed it successfully. $ ar -t googleearth_4.0.1660-1_i386.deb debian-binary control.tar.gz data.tar.gz I cannot explain this...
